What to Look for in a Family Dental Clinic
A dependable family clinic combines professional expertise with genuine care. The best dental clinic in Tillsonburg will make every visit calm and reassuring.
- Dentists registered with the Royal College of Dental Surgeons of Ontario (RCDSO)
- Services for children, adults, and seniors
- Clear communication and honest treatment planning
- Modern equipment and strict hygiene standards
- Flexible scheduling, including extended hours

How to Choose: A Step-by-Step Guide
- Confirm the dentists are RCDSO-registered.
- Check that the clinic offers the services your family needs.
- Read recent patient reviews for consistency.
- Ask about hours, emergency care, and new patient availability.
- Book a first visit to assess comfort and communication.

Common Myths About Family Dentistry
- Myth: You only need a dentist when something hurts. Fact: Regular checkups prevent bigger problems.
- Myth: Children do not need early dental visits. Fact: Early care builds lifelong habits.
- Myth: All clinics are the same. Fact: Services, technology, and experience vary widely.

How often should my family visit the dentist?
Most people benefit from a checkup and cleaning every six months, though your dentist may adjust this based on individual needs.

How do I know a dentist is qualified?
In Ontario, dentists must be registered with the RCDSO, which sets and enforces professional standards.
